DETAILED DESCRIPTION OF THE INVENTION [Industrial Application Field] The present invention relates to, for example, an automatic bath apparatus in which hot water heated by a water heater is once received in a water tub and then poured into the bath tub. It relates to a method of detecting.

A conventional pouring system of an automatic bath apparatus for once pouring hot water heated by a water heater into a water tub and then pouring the hot water into the bath tub is generally configured as shown in FIG. That is, in FIG. 4, 1 is a heat exchanger for hot water supply, 2 is a burner, 3 is an electric adjustable faucet, 4 is a flow meter, 5 is a water tank, 6 is a water level meter disposed in the water tank, 7 Is a float switch for detecting dangerous water level,
Reference numeral 8 denotes a microcomputer control unit, 9 denotes a bathtub, 10 denotes a pipe connecting the water bath 5 and the bathtub 9, and the hot water heated by the hot water supply heat exchanger 1 passes through the electric adjustable faucet 3 and the flow meter 4. Once supplied into the water tank 5, the water level in the water tank 5 is continuously monitored by the water level gauge 6, the molten metal is poured into the bathtub through the pipe 10, and the output 6 a of the water level gauge 6 and the flow meter 4 Is output to the microcomputer control unit 8, and based on these signals, the opening of the electrically adjustable water tap 3 is automatically adjusted by the water tap adjustment voltage 8a output from the microcomputer control unit, and the hot water in the water tank is adjusted. Is controlled not to overflow. However, in order to prevent the water 11 from overflowing from the water tank 5 for some reason, the output 7a of the float switch 7 is input to the microcomputer control unit 8, and when the float switch 7 outputs the dangerous water level,
The electrically adjustable water tap 3 is configured to be immediately closed.

As described above, conventionally, the detection of the water overflow dangerous water level is performed by:
A dedicated water overflow hazardous water level detection device is required, which increases the cost, and also requires an input port of the microcomputer control unit for detecting the hazardous water level, thus complicating the process.

In order to achieve the above object, the present invention has an inflection point in the water level versus output characteristic of a water level meter that continuously detects and electrically outputs a water level. A water level gauge is installed in a water tank so as to coincide with the water level, so that the water level gauge has a function of detecting a dangerous water level at which water overflows.

The water level versus output characteristic of the water gauge has a certain inclination angle. If the water level versus output characteristic of such a water level meter has two inclination angles θ 1 and θ 2 , an inflection point occurs at the boundary between θ 1 and θ 2 . If the water level gauge is installed in the water tank such that the inflection point coincides with the water overflow dangerous water level, it is possible to detect the water overflow dangerous water level by the inflection point.

More specifically, when the water level meter is of the capacitance type, the water level meter has an inflection point in the water level versus output characteristic as shown in FIG. For example, FIG. 2 (a) shows a water level gauge covered with a cylindrical insulator from the bottom to the periphery of the electrode rod 61,
The insulator 62a below the inflection point 6b has a large diameter, and the insulator 62b above the inflection point 6b has a small diameter. Fig. 2 (b)
A water level gauge covered with a cylindrical insulator from the bottom to the periphery of the electrode rod 61, and the insulator has the same outer diameter,
The material of the upper insulator 62c and the material of the lower insulator 62d are made different so that an inflection point appears at the boundary between them. Further, FIG. 2 (c) shows a water level gauge covered with an insulator 62 from the bottom to the periphery of the plate-shaped electrode plate 61 ', and the width of the upper part of the plate-shaped electrode plate 61' is made horizontally long.

In this case, since the water level meter has different electrode capacitances per water level above and below the inflection point 6b, there is a difference in the inclination angle of the water level versus the output voltage characteristic of the water level meter.

For example, as shown in FIG. 3, but to no electrode capacitance v 0 per level to h 3 from the water level h 0 v 3 is changed at a constant inclination angle theta 1, overflow water above the water level h 3 since different from the inclination angle theta 2 is theta 1 water level h 4 electrode capacitance v 3 per level up to v 4, it is an inflection point 6b to the boundary of the theta 1 and theta 2.

The inflection point of the output voltage characteristic of the water gauge is detected in the following procedure.

First, the water level meter output voltage v 1 when the current water level h 1 of the water tank 5
The may be stored in the microcomputer control unit 8, then slightly increase the water level in the water tank and h 2, to store the output voltage v 2 of water gauge at this time, h 1, h 2, v 1, v The microcomputer controller calculates the inclination angle θ 1 of the water level versus the output voltage from the relationship of 2 .

The amount of rise in the water level is measured by measuring the amount of flowing water from h 1 to h 2 with the flow meter 4, integrating the output with a timer in the microcomputer control unit 8, and dividing the output by the area of the water tank 5. Can be realized.

The same procedure is repeated until the inclination angle of the water level versus the output voltage changes, and when the inclination angle changes from θ 1 to θ 2 is detected as an inflection point, and the output voltage of the water level meter at the inflection point is calculated by the microcomputer. By storing it in the control unit and comparing the output voltage of the water level meter with the stored value, it is possible to immediately detect that the water level of the water tank 5 is at the risk of water overflow.
